Harvey began his radio career in September of the year, 2000.
Joining the Premiere Networks’ national lineup, The Steve Harvey Morning Show combines heart, humor, and music along with celebrities from the worlds of sports and entertainment. Harvey is joined on the show by Shirley Strawberry, Carla Ferrell, his “Nephew Tommy,” and Junior. His show airs on more than 100 radio stations nationally and reaches over six million weekly listeners.
The Steve Harvey Morning Show is the most listened-to syndicated morning show in America. For his work on the program, Steve Harvey was honored with the NAB Marconi Award for “Network/Syndicated Personality of the Year” in 2013 and 2015, and he was inducted into the NAB Broadcasting Hall of Fame the same year. D.L. Hughley is one of the most popular and highly recognized standup comedians on the road today and has also made quite an impression in the television, film, and radio arenas. Best known as the original host of BET’s Comic View from 1992 to 1993, and as the star and producer of his namesake television show that ran on ABC and UPN, The Hughleys, D.L. is also known as one of the standout comedians on the hit comedy docu-film, The Original Kings Of Comedy.
Known for being astute and politically savvy in true comedian style, D.L. Hughley is also one of the most recognized on-air radio personalities of The D.L. Hughley Show, an urban adult contemporary station, alongside co-host, Jasmine Sanders.
As the host of “The D.L. Hughley Show,”– a daily themed, music intensive afternoon drive radio program from 3-7 pm ET– Hughley, takes listeners on a no holds ride of humor and reality in the afternoons as a broadcaster. In August of 2013, REACH Media, the syndicator founded by Tom Joyner, announced it had finalized a deal with D.L. to host a new nationally syndicated afternoon drive show, distributed by Reach Media Networks.
Rickey Smiley
Rickey Smiley is a stand-up comedian, television host, actor, author, and award-winning radio broadcaster of the top-rated, nationally syndicated show, The Rickey Smiley Morning Show. A comedian for more than 30 years, Rickey is constantly performing across the country on his own theater tour and also makes special appearances on the Martin Lawrence-hosted, LIT AF Tour. Rickey’s tours often include a live band, which Rickey accompanies as an accomplished pianist and organist. Starting his career at The Stardome Comedy Club in Birmingham, AL, and for over a year until the pandemic in 2020, Rickey sold out every Monday night at the club with Rickey Smiley’s Comedy & Karaoke Night, hosted by himself including a live band.
In 2008, Smiley signed a deal with Syndication One (a syndicated radio division of Radio One) to take the show nationwide, and The Rickey Smiley Morning Show is now heard on a number of mainstream urban radio stations, airing weekdays 6-10 am Eastern Time and 5-9 am Central nationwide. The Rickey Smiley Morning Show is heard on over 80 radio stations across the country. His Southern appeal along with his blend of raw humor and personal authenticity as a community activist makes this the most compelling show on the radio.
In November of last year, Rickey won his second National Association of Broadcasters’ Marconi Award for Network/Syndicated Person of the Year for The Rickey Smiley Morning Show, which is syndicated across the country including cities, Atlanta, Baltimore, Chicago, Columbus, Dallas, Houston, Indianapolis, Kansas City, Miami, New Orleans, Orlando, Portland, OR, Seattle and St Louis.
In 2017, Rickey won his first Marconi Award for Network/Syndicated Person of the Year and he was nominated again in 2019 when he also served as host of the show.
